Can I convert Epub 3.0 to 2.0?

Can I convert an Epub 3.0 that I created with Sigil to Epub 2.0?

I've found the setting in Preferences that lets me create new projects in the 2.0 format. But I'd like to make a copy of a 3.0 project and change it to 2.0.

I found this code in the content.opf file...

Code:
<package version="3.0" unique-identifier="BookId" xmlns="http://www.idpf.org/2007/opf">
But I imagine a conversion involves a lot more than imply changing version="3.0" to version="2.0."

Another possibility is that I could create a new project in 2.0, then open my 3.0 project with eCanCrusher and import the files into my new project.
